Decoding Magha Nakshatra: The Throne of Power
Magha, meaning "the mighty" or "the grand," is the 10th Nakshatra in the Vedic astrological system. It spans from 0°00' to 13°20' in the fiery, royal sign of Leo, making it a constellation steeped in the Sun's radiant energy and the lion's majestic pride. But there's so much more to Magha than just its Leo connection.
The Cosmic Coordinates of Magha
- Zodiac Sign: Leo (0°00' - 13°20')
- Ruling Planet: Ketu - The South Node of the Moon. This is where Magha gets its profound depth and connection to past lives, detachment, and spiritual insight. It’s a powerful influence that speaks of inherited wisdom and karmic destiny.
- Presiding Deity: Pitris - The Ancestors, the Divine Fathers. This is arguably the most crucial aspect of Magha. It signifies a profound connection to one's lineage, heritage, and the blessings (or burdens) passed down from past generations. Magha natives often carry the torch of their family's name and legacy.
- Symbol: The Royal Throne or a Palanquin. This symbol is unmistakable. It speaks volumes about power, authority, status, and the right to rule. It’s not just any chair; it’s the seat of ultimate command and responsibility.
- Animal Symbol: Male Rat. While the lion is often associated with Leo, the specific animal for Magha is the male rat, symbolizing resourcefulness, the ability to accumulate wealth, and sometimes, a hidden power or influence.
- Gana (Nature): Rakshasa (Demonic). Don't let the name mislead you! In Vedic astrology, 'Rakshasa' Gana implies a fierce, intense, and independent nature, often with a strong will and the ability to fight for what they believe in. They can be formidable protectors and leaders.
- Primary Motivation: Artha (Wealth, Material Prosperity, Purpose). While connected to spirituality through Ketu and ancestors, Magha's core drive is often towards establishing a strong material foundation and fulfilling a powerful purpose, often involving leadership and contribution.

Ketu's Paradoxical Power
Ketu, the planetary ruler, might seem counterintuitive for a Nakshatra focused on royal power and material achievement. Ketu is known for detachment, spirituality, and past life karma. However, in Magha, Ketu operates differently. It grants a unique kind of power:
- Past Life Expertise: Ketu here often means you've been a leader, a king, a queen, or a person of authority in previous lifetimes. These skills and experiences are ingrained in your soul, giving you an almost effortless command.
- Detachment from Outcome: While driven by Artha, Ketu allows Magha natives to act with a certain detachment from the fruits of their labor. This means they can make tough decisions, perform their duties, and lead without being overly swayed by personal desires or fear of failure. They lead because it is their dharma, their inherent duty.
- Intuitive Wisdom: Ketu provides a deep, intuitive understanding of power dynamics, human nature, and how to navigate complex situations. This isn't learned knowledge; it's an inherent knowing.
The Ancestral Blessings of the Pitris
This is perhaps the most unique and profound aspect of Magha. The Pitris are our ancestors, and their blessings (or sometimes, their unresolved karma) heavily influence Magha natives. A strong Magha placement indicates a deep connection to one's lineage. This can manifest as:
- Inherited Wealth or Status: Often, Magha natives are born into families with established names, wealth, or social standing.
- Carrying on a Legacy: They may be tasked with continuing a family business, tradition, or upholding the family honor.
- Ancestral Wisdom and Protection: The Pitris are said to guide and protect Magha individuals, especially when they honor their lineage.
- Karmic Debts: Conversely, if ancestors have unfulfilled desires or unresolved issues, these can sometimes manifest as challenges for the Magha native, who may have to work to resolve them.

Astrological Remedies and Practices:
- Mantra Chanting:
- Ketu Mantra: "Om Ketave Namaha" or "Om Hrim Klim Ketave Namaha." Chanting this mantra 108 times daily can help balance Ketu's energy, providing wisdom and detachment.
- Surya (Sun) Mantra: "Om Hram Hrim Hraum Sah Suryaya Namaha." As the ruler of Leo, the Sun's energy is vital for leadership and confidence.
- Pitru Mantra: "Om Pitru Devataya Namaha" or "Om Sarva Pitru Devatabhyo Namaha." Chanting these invokes ancestral blessings.
- Gemstones (Consult an Expert!):
- Cat's Eye (Vaidurya): This is the primary gemstone for Ketu. It can enhance intuition, protect from negative energies, and help in spiritual growth. However, it's a powerful stone and must be worn only after careful astrological consultation.
- Ruby: As the gem for the Sun (Leo's ruler), a well-placed ruby can boost confidence, leadership abilities, and overall vitality. Again, consult an astrologer to ensure it's suitable for your chart.
- Donations and Charity: Donate to temples, support priests, or contribute to causes that uphold tradition, educate children, or preserve cultural heritage. Feeding stray animals, especially dogs (associated with Ketu), can also be beneficial.
- Meditation and Self-Reflection: Regular meditation helps balance Ketu's energy, reduces ego, and connects you to inner wisdom. Reflect on your actions and intentions to ensure they align with noble principles.
- Fasting: Observing fasts on Thursdays (Jupiter's day, often associated with wisdom and dharma) or Sundays (Sun's day) can strengthen positive planetary influences.
